Question 20184: how do i do S=2(3.14)rh solve for h

S = 2*(3.14)*r*h
The first thing we can do is simplify the expression on the right side of the equals sign because 2*(3.14) = 6.28
S = 6.28*r*h
To solve for h, we need to get rid of the 6.28*r on the right side because this will isolate h by itself (which is the goal of solving for a variable).
Divide both sides by 6.28*r.
S/(6.28*r) = (6.28*r)*h/(6.28*r)
h = S/(6.28*r)
